Nos. 19 & 19a Sadler Gate

Friday, 27 October 2017 by valeria

This Grade II listed property is located on Sadler Gate, with a front elevation which dates to the early-nineteenth century and potentially older fabric internally. It forms a distinct group with the surrounding properties, which make a very positive contribution to the historic character of the conservation area. Prior to the grant the building was in a poor state of repair, with a leaking roof, damaged render on the front elevation, boarded windows at first floor level and an inappropriate modern shop front at ground floor level.

The PSiCA enabled works to repair the fabric of the building and ensure its water-tightness. This included the roof, render on the upper floors and the reinstatement of the first floor windows. A traditional shop front was reinstated at ground floor level, incorporating the surround of the side passageway. Following the completion of the works, this once vacant property found a new use as a bar/restaurant.

No. 15-17 Iron Gate

Thursday, 26 October 2017 by valeria

This Grade II listed buildings upper floors had fallen into a poor state of repair including damaged stonework and windows. The scope of works included stonework and window repairs.

No. 25 Thorntree Lane

Friday, 07 August 2015 by valeria

Located on Thorntree Lane, the Britannia Cafe had suffered from inappropriate window installation and damage to the frontage. The scope of works included the reinstatement of traditional windows and repairs to the building fabric.

The Old Bell Hotel, No. 51 Sadler Gate

Friday, 07 August 2015 by valeria

Located on the historic Sadler Gate, The Old Bell Hotel had been neglected for years; the roof was leaking and the rainwater goods were either damaged or plastic. The mock Tudor facade was crumbling with missing timber and render parts. The upper floor windows were in a state of disrepair and the majority of the ground floor windows were boarded up, including the curved corner windows. The lanterns had been blocked from the inside and covered from the outside. The main structure was missing along with the leaded glass and an inappropriate modern shop front had been fitted.

The scope of works included repairs to the roof, windows, doors, building frontage and fabric repairs. The historic shop front was reinstated and the associated lanterns repaired.

No. 28/28a Sadler Gate

Thursday, 06 August 2015 by valeria

Located on Sadler Gate, No 28 had previously been fitted with an inappropriate modern shop front, with separate upper floor offices featuring modern windows. The scope of works included the removal of the modern frontage and the reinstatement of a traditional shop front and side door. The reinstatement of the upper floor windows was undertaken as a separate application.
